What's The Definition Of Voltaic?
Voltaic in American English
a branch of the Niger-Congo language subfamily, including languages spoken in Burkina Faso and parts of Mali, Ivory Coast, Ghana, and Togo designating or of electricity produced by chemical action; galvanic adjective: noting or pertaining to electricity or electric currents, esp. when produced by chemical action, as in a cell; galvanic noun: a branch of the Niger-Congo subfamily of languages; Gur voltaic in British English adjective adjective: of or relating to Burkina Faso, formerly known as Upper Volta noun: this group of languages |
